i went here for lunch on a saturday with my fiancee. being a general non vegetarian least of all vegan, i was a bit unsure of what to expect but i am very happy to say it was a great experience and i will go there again!

food: we had 1 each of the small, medium and large plates. to begin, edamame and coconut moneybags - perfectly fried with a crisp buttery batter. the soft edamame balanced the texture well and the coconut sang through. next was korean fried broccolini with sticky sauce. the fry was delicate, much likegoodtempura. the sauce was sweeter than i wanted but the crushed almond balanced it out well. finally, the miso eggplant with wild rice salad. this was my favourite dish by far - eggplant was smoky and creamy and the coriander garnish along with the tomatoes added brilliant flavour and sweetness.

value: generally i like my meat so i end up paying for it. i was pleasantly surprised at how cheap the meal was - $55 for only three dishes! given the location, service and quality this is the best you could ask for. i imagine you would get a couple of steaks at the clock across the road for as much and it wouldn't be nearly as good.

service: very quick to serve and bring out the food. we weren't there at peak time but very impressed nonetheless.

overall yulli's does exquisitely in proving that vegans can experience high dining at reasonable cost. will recommend to my meat eating friends!

i rate this place 4 stars for food, thegooddishes were really good! need to be careful what you order i think. alcohol was terrible though eek. i'll talk about the food first:
- leek dumplings 4/5, came with a nice sauce and ginger-y filling, i would've preferred a smoother filling personally
- edamame moneybags 5/5 yum such agoodfilling and quite unique!
- broccolini 5/5 - very filling and tasty dish, it had an awesome batter/texture. the waiter this was meat lovers favourite dish if you're coming with any non-vegetarians
- fried zucchini 3/5 great sauce but not mind blowing, it was basically just a whole zucchini but had this tasty thai style sauce with it
- vietnamese pancakes 5/5, came with a mushroom filling which i loved and the sauce paired really well
- potato croquettes 5/5, came with delicious beetroot and the flavors matched really well
- cauliflower 2/5, was hard (not cooked until it was soft) and did not really have a great flavor. the sauce was also like that bad guacamole that is 10% avocado and 90% sour cream etc
- sticky date dessert 2/5, had a glue like texture and was so tiny. came with a giant scoop of vanilla ice cream and not the special kind...not keen
- negroni was unfortunately a 1/5 because it was all ice! the flavor was like a standard negroni but it must have been a premix and like only one shot added to the glass of ice because with one sip more than half of it was gone and i am not exaggerating
- g&t also just tasted like ice i could not taste any gin

moral of the story- come here just for the savory food and avoid ordering alcohol or dessert. the best dishes were the "small plates". i did really like yulli's but just a few question marks!
